Wichita Police are investigating an early morning shooting that left a 35-year-old man hospitalized.
Just before 2:50 a.m. Saturday, police were notified that a walk-in shooting victim had arrived at St. Francis hospital.
The victim told police he was walking in the area of S. Seneca and W. McCormick when an unknown man approached him, demanded his belongings and then shot him in the torso.
Officers went to the area of the reported shooting, but found nothing. The investigation remains active.
Police say the victim is expected to survive.
